What is a blended learning system?

It is an approach to education that works with the online and offline modes of learning. This system requires the physical presence of the students just like the traditional classrooms, but the exchange of education happens over modern education platforms. It also requires the physical presence of the teachers to conduct the classes.

Benefits for learners:

Convenient and flexible learning: Students can control their learning pace with the blended learning system. They can access the lessons anytime, unlike the physical classrooms where once something is omitted from the blackboard is permanently gone.

A better understanding of the syllabus: Since the students have a 24/7 display of their course structure and content, they are more informed than before. This gives them a comprehensive understanding of the course.

Increase student engagement: They also interact with their classmates, which helps them acquire social learning. This increases their engagement in studies. A blended learning model provides multiple opportunities for student engagement through online puzzles and games. This improves their performance in their studies as the learning process is more fun and exciting for them. 

Students have more autonomy over their learning: Students choose their study materials and educational content in a blended learning model. This gives them a sense of free learning space where they learn something which interests them. In addition, they can customize their schedule, which enables them to remember more effectively.

Benefits for organizations/schools:

Efficient use of instructor time: The blended learning system helps the instructors spend their time in the class more than administrative tasks. Through the help of technology, these tasks can be taken care of by many new management systems, which helps teachers and students to invest their time in education more.

Cost and time effective: This kind of learning system reduces travel and space rent costs. A face-to-face training usually costs a lot for the schools and is a hassle for teachers as well. But with this system, has enabled the teachers to teach from anywhere.

Storing learners’ data more efficiently: Using digital management systems has made it easy for schools to store students’ data more conveniently. They can reach out to each student and can help in keeping all the stakeholders informed and updated. In addition, the admins and faculty members can leverage the stored data of students to support them in their educational or administrative work.
